Output 7d8666481f2659139cfbb892e7c08f51d902a53614f26a49f67eb134fd03cced:14
- value
- 354294
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 c95bf0664ed3af89c6bc7d535311cd5e0569822aeaf1cb086a9373b60a4b0088
- address
- tb1pe9dlqejw6whcn34u04f4xywdtczknq32atcukzr2jdemvzjtqzyqdhfxq7
- transaction
- 7d8666481f2659139cfbb892e7c08f51d902a53614f26a49f67eb134fd03cced